    Gangsheet builder: DTF vs Traditional for Productivity

    December 25, 2025No Comments5 Mins Read

    Gangsheet Builder is transforming the DTF printing landscape by dramatically boosting throughput without compromising quality. When paired with a dedicated Gangsheet Builder, printers can optimize layout, cut setup time, and streamline workflows to improve print production efficiency. This article highlights why a Gangsheet Builder matters when comparing DTF printing vs traditional methods. Maximizing the printable area and reducing handling also supports gangsheet production, yielding more garments per sheet. For shops focused on bulk garment printing, a gangsheet approach translates into faster turnarounds and more consistent quality.

    DTF Printing and the Gangsheet Builder: Boosting Print Production Efficiency

    DTF printing unlocks flexible color reproduction and faster setup than many traditional methods. When paired with a Gangsheet Builder, printers can map designs onto the printable area with precise margins, color separations, and ink allocations, dramatically improving print production efficiency and consistency across dozens or hundreds of garments. The approach also aligns transfer performance with the print bed, helping manage ink use and reducing color shifts that lead to reprints.

    Treating a gangsheet as a single production plan minimizes handling and changeovers, which is especially valuable for bulk garment printing. A well-structured gangsheet layout maximizes usable sheet area, reduces waste, and accelerates throughput from prepress to finishing, turning multiple transfers into an efficient production run and supporting scalable gangsheet production.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    How does a Gangsheet Builder improve print production efficiency in DTF printing for bulk garment printing?

    By coordinating multiple designs on a single gangsheet, a Gangsheet Builder maximizes printable area, reduces setup time and changeovers, and tightens color management and ink budgeting. This leads to faster run completion and lower waste, boosting print production efficiency for DTF printing and bulk garment printing.

    In the context of DTF printing, how does a Gangsheet Builder influence gangsheet production and how does this compare to traditional methods?

    A Gangsheet Builder plans and arranges designs to fit the printer’s bed and transfer sheet sizes, improving gangsheet production consistency and throughput. Compared with traditional methods, this approach lowers setup costs, reduces misregistration, and minimizes waste, making high-volume runs more cost-effective.
